## Changed defaults

Heads up: the Ledgerline tax-rate lookup cache now defaults to a 15-minute TTL instead of 24 hours. Turns out rates in the Veldt County sandbox were going stale mid-demo, which was embarrassing. Eviction is now LRU rather than FIFO, and the cache warms on boot. If you're reviewing, check that nothing hardcodes the old TTL. The new defaults land as follows.

deployment values, bajop-taweg:
holwyn:
  log_level: debug
  metrics_host: metrics.holwyn.zemvarsys.internal
  pool_size: 32

Quick heads-up on Pinwheel UI versioning: we cut a minor release every sprint, and anything touching component props needs a changeset file in the PR. No changeset, no merge — the bot will nag you. Majors are rare and go through the design council first. The full policy, with examples of what counts as breaking, lives on the internal page below.

wiki page, bahip-yahip: https://grafana.qirvanlabs.corp/browse/display/projects/cc3a1b9dbfc9

**Release checklist — PortionPal recipe-scaling calculator, v4.2**

Hey, quick one for the security pass: confirm the scaling engine sanitizes fraction inputs before they hit the unit-conversion parser. Last cycle someone got weird behavior by pasting nested fractions into the servings field, and we'd rather not ship that again. Also double-check that saved recipes don't leak pantry notes into the shared-link payload. Once both boxes are ticked, sign off and paste the release trace token right under this item.

session token of kagup-hahaf = htk3_2b8

Subject: DR drill Wednesday — Tumblecrate locker flow

You're covering the Tumblecrate laundry-locker access flow during Wednesday's disaster-recovery drill. Plan: we kill the primary auth service at 10:00, lockers fall back to offline PIN mode, you verify customers can still open doors and that the sync queue drains afterward. Keep notes on anything that fails; send them to me same day. Don't improvise fixes mid-drill. To unlock the fallback admin panel you'll need the recovery passphrase, which appears below.

unlock words, bawef-kahap: sorax-sorir-quenys-aldok